By Lubem Gena, Abuja
The National Children’s Leadership Conference (NCLC) is underway in Abuja to discuss the wellbeing and activities centred around the wholistic development of the Nigerian child.
The Conference which is organised by the Children of Africa Leadership and Values Development Initiative (CALDEV) is drawing 500 participants from all over Nigeria who are aged between 12-17years.
At the arrival on Friday, 17th November, 2023, our correspondent observed that the delegates were in high spirit and are looking forwards towards having a conference that generate goodwill for the Nigerian child.
Rep. Bamidele Salam, the Founder/President of CALDEV, had earlier disclosed to newsmen that all necessary plans have been perfected to make the event worthwhile and memorable.
He said the conference will be convened under the Theme: ‘Rebuilding Nigeria through Investment in Children’s Education, Welfare and Security’, and will have in attendance over 500 children from the 36 states of the federation and the FCT.
“The National Children Leadership Conference 2023, organizd by CALDEV in partnership or support with several organisations provides a national convergence platform to give Nigerian Children the opportunity to express their God-given talents and innovative skills, contribute their aspirations to Nigeria’s democratic governance and policies as well as learn ethical values on national unity, national loyalty, leadership and a sense of belonging in government affairs.
“The Conference is a program put together to provide a platform for children between the ages of 12 and 17 from across different parts of the country to converge on the Federal Capital Territory for the purpose of leadership, training, mentoring, knowledge sharing capacity building, competitions, networking and collaboration.
“Consequently, this Conference is designed as a deliberate policy by CALDEV and its partners to celebrate the Universal Children’s Day; a day set aside by the United Nations to celebrate our children and also discuss issues that bothers on their welfare,” he said.
The conference features Leadership Training and Mentoring, Children’s Parliamentary Session, Group Discussion on National and Global Issues, Educational Sponsorship Opportunities, Exhibition, Children’s Financial and Entrepreneurship Literacy, Talent Shows, Quiz, several plenary sessions on topical issues as well as lots of amazing prizes for winners of different competitions.
He further stated that this will no doubt be a great avenue for the children to interact and network with their peers Nationwide. Additionally, It’s a gathering for Policy Makers, Legislators, Diplomatic Community and all stakeholders to meet and discuss children affairs.
